Common issues include improper sealing leading to water damage, inadequate ventilation causing mold and mildew, and poorly installed drains that result in standing water. In Tennessee's climate, effective waterproofing and ventilation are key to preventing these problems and ensuring the longevity of your walk-in shower.
Medicare coverage for walk-in showers is generally limited to situations where it's deemed medically necessary for an individual with a disability or chronic condition. This often requires a doctor's prescription and specific criteria to be met. We can provide information on the installation process for potential reimbursement claims.
